This model fixes the problem of the TRX4m Injora/Dumbo RC receiver problem. I wanted to fit 3D printed TRX4M body's on the chassis but mounting it on the back, kind of sucks, sooo i started to think, How? How can i fix this problem. so i went to tinker cad and though of this and now it worked after a few try's

 

 

How to assemble:

 

Take off the Battery tray and screw on the new battery tray.

 

 

Place receiver on the smaller side of the tray. Now rewire the wires into the wire slot. Then connect wire from the servo to the receiver and then connect the motor wires to the ESC.

To hold down the battery, I bought some double sided square Velcro from Walmart and placed it on the battery tray and battery.

Push the battery down onto the tray and make sure it's fully secure.

 

 

Now you are finished with your Battery/receiver tray. Make sure you tuck your wires to your liking and enjoy!
